Big excitement at Coláiste Chineál Eoghain for Seachtain na Gaeilge 2017

written by Rachel McLaughlin March 9, 2017
FacebookTweetLinkedInPrint

Coláiste Chineál Eoghain, Buncrana are very excited to be celebrating Seachtain na Gaeilge this year, possibly more than any other year. 

Actor Art Parkinson, a third year pupil in CCE, has been named as one of the Ambassadors for Seachtain na Gaeilge le Energia 2017. He has been travelling far and wide with the campaign to promote An Ghaeilge and the Irish culture.

To celebrate this occasion, CCE are excited to be welcoming ‘Seo Linn’ to the school on the 15th of March next. They are coming to do a workshop with students and students from other schools in the locality are invited to attend the workshops also.

Coláiste Chineál Eoghain, Gaelscoil Bhun Cranncha, Gaelscoil Cois Feabhail, Naíonra Bhun Chranncha and Naíscoil Dhomhnach Óg are also hosting a Seo Linn concert in the Plaza, Buncrana on that same night, 15 March @ 7.30. Tickets are available locally and from the above mentioned schools.

The following day a cohort of students from CCE are traveling to Dublin to visit Facebook HQ and to attend a lecture on how to use social media as Gaeilge!

There are lots of other fun activities happening in CCE throughout Seachtain na Gaeilge and beyond, such as Foróige club running a bilingual club in CCE Thursdays @ 5.30 for youths looking to improve their Irish in a fun youth led environment.

They have also commenced spoken Irish class for adults in the school on Wednesday evenings @ 7.00. Keep an eye on the Facebook page for more updates!

Beatha Teanga í a labhairt!
